Through its curriculum and research opportunities, the Sociology MA program provides advanced training in sociological theory, statistics and research methods—all of which will be invaluable to your future career. 

Sociology MA students have professional opportunities in social sciences and services, healthcare, government, law and more. The following are examples of the types of careers Sociology MA graduates can pursue. 

  • Guidance counselor 
  • Human resources representative

  • Market research analyst 
  • Policy analyst
  • Research scholar 
  • Social worker
